Wichita State University’s Center for Entrepreneurship, in partnership with the McPherson Chamber of Commerce and NetWork Kansas E-Community Partnership, presented the entrepreneurial certificate program “Growing Rural Businesses” in McPherson, Kansas this month. Fourteen businesses from McPherson County participated in the course. This 8-week course is custom-made to meet the needs of existing rural business owners who are ready to grow.

The businesses that participated in the course are: BuySupps LLC, Chestnut Studios, JAR Performance Automotive LLC, Overhead Door of North Central Kansas, Krehbiels Specialty Meats Inc., Three Rings Brewery LLC, Nooks & Crannies Floral, Legacy Eyecare Inc., Bank of Tescott, Willems Auto Rebuilders, Network Kansas and McPherson Chamber of Commerce.

The outcomes of this course include in-depth knowledge of practical solutions and techniques to grow and modernize business ventures while living in a rural setting. Insights and learning tools included small group exercises, case studies, and interactive discussions with peers, facilitators, and industry experts. As a result, these entrepreneurs have a much deeper understanding of running an efficient rural business.
